Leesylvania Elementary is one of the sizable elementary schools in Woodbridge, Virginia, one of the schools within Prince William County Public Schools, with 759 students on its rolls from grades pre-K through 5. By comparison, Virginia's public schools average about 499 students each, so Leesylvania Elementary sits 52% larger than that benchmark.
Within Prince William County Public Schools, which oversees 95 schools and 90,242 students, Leesylvania Elementary is one campus in the system.
In terms of who attends, Leesylvania Elementary records that the largest single group is Hispanic at 30%, but no single group is in the majority. Other groups include 27% Black, 18% White, 16% Asian, 9% multiracial. That composition is broadly in line with Prince William County as a whole.
Looking at the economic backdrop, Leesylvania Elementary lists 49 full-time-equivalent teachers, putting the student-to-teacher ratio at about 15.6:1. The state averages around 13.8:1, so this campus is higher than the state norm typical. About 71% of enrolled students meet the income threshold for free or reduced-price lunch, which schools and policymakers use as a rough income-mix signal. Set against Prince William County (around 55%), the school's rate is somewhat above typical.
With demographic context factored in, Leesylvania Elementary sits in the middle band of the BeatsExpectations distribution. Schools with this campus's student mix typically land near 68.8%; this one delivers 70.9%.
In the surrounding community, ACS estimates for Prince William County put median household income runs about $131,402, about 45% of the adult population holds a bachelor's degree or above, and roughly 5% of residents live below the federal poverty line. Leesylvania Elementary is one of 102 public schools in Prince William County (combined enrollment of about 89,591 students).
The closest other public school is Mary G. Porter Traditional, roughly 1.0 miles away. Counting just inside five miles, 8 other public schools cluster around Leesylvania Elementary. Ranking that nearby cluster on reported proficiency puts Leesylvania Elementary at 3rd of 9; the average score across the group is 68.5%.

Over the past 7-year window. Leesylvania Elementary's enrollment has shrank 5% since 2018, when it stood at 797 (now 759). Over the same period, the Black share contracted from 40% to 27%.
